Tattoos on the shoulder offer a unique blend of visibility and concealment, making them an ideal canvas for meaningful and intricate designs, The shoulder's expansive surface allows for large, detailed tattoos that can extend onto the upper arm, chest, or back, creating a cohesive and impactful piece, The deep meaning behind shoulder tattoos often relates to personal growth, strength, or significant life events, as this area can symbolize a form of emotional or physical armor, The size of shoulder tattoos varies from small, focused designs to large, sweeping pieces that cover the entire shoulder and part of the surrounding areas, Larger tattoos offer a grander statement and more space for intricate details, while smaller tattoos can be more subtle but still impactful, Gender influences style choices, though personal preference is key, Men might choose bold designs like warriors, skulls, or lions, reflecting strength or bravery, Women might prefer elegant florals, celestial themes, or intricate script, However, modern trends often blend these styles.
Styles that work well on the shoulder include realism for lifelike depictions, traditional for bold, classic designs, and abstract for unique, artistic expressions, Common designs include: Skull: Symbolizing mortality or rebellion, Rose/Flower/Lotus: Signifying beauty or personal growth, Sun and Moon: Representing balance or duality, Lion/Wolf: Denoting strength or loyalty, Aztec/Egyptian/Celtic: Reflecting cultural heritage, These designs utilize the shoulder's prominent, yet versatile space to make a visually striking and personally meaningful statement.
Gemini is the third sign of the zodiac, symbolized by the twins Castor and Pollux, People born between May 21st and June 20th fall under this sign, known for their dual nature, versatility, and quick wit, It’s no surprise that many choose to get a gemini tattoo to showcase their astrological identity, Gemini tattoos often reflect the sign"s personality traits, making them unique and personal to the wearer.
These tattoos typically represent duality, intelligence, curiosity, and adaptability - all characteristics that are synonymous with geminis, They also signify the need for constant change and growth, making them perfect for those who embrace life"s ebb and flow.
